Balatonfüred’s 2026 calendar is stacked from spring to late summer with festivals, concerts, food and wine weekends, museum days, comedy marathons, theater, sports, and endless cruises on Lake Balaton. Many programs are free with registration, others ticketed, and several run across multiple days and venues around the 8230 Balatonfüred postcode. Organizers reserve the right to change dates and programs, so always double-check before you go.

May Day takes over the city

May 1 lands with a string of community blowouts: a Local History and Jókai Museum May Day, plus a Library Picnic and May Day, both in Balatonfüred. Kids get their own stage at the Balatonfüred Running May Day Children’s Race on Kossuth Lajos Street—free, but registration is required. Starts roll out from 11:30 by age group, with results at 13:00. Cyclists own the road at the 4th Balatonfondo, while the first spring lake breezes carry three days of Balatonfüred boat excursions from May 1–3.

Theater, fashion, and a taste of royalty

On May 2 at 19:00, Csillagfény Produkció stages the two-act comedy Könnyű erkölcsök at the Balatonfüred Congress Center, tickets 4,500 HUF (about 12.5 USD). Earlier, 17:00–18:00, dive into Fashion Revolution in the 1920s with an exclusive guided tour by designer Kati Zoób at the Katti Zoób Fashion & Museum, 6,000 HUF (about 16.7 USD), Petőfi Sándor Street 32. Food-world intrigue hits at 10:00 with Villám Attila’s book talk How does a Hungarian chef make it to the royal family’s kitchen? at the Huray Villas, Blaha Lujza u. 2—free with registration.

Conversations, cinema, and houses that hold stories

May 2 at 18:00, the House of Jewish Excellence hosts its Living with Our Excellences series with guest Sándor Gabnai, Lutheran pastor and writer, talking vocation, the spirit of being “from Füred,” and daily challenges. The Balatonfüred cinema program runs weekly April 27–May 3 and keeps refreshing through the summer. Sergei Parajanov’s The Color of Pomegranates screens May 5 at Balaton Cinema, a magnet for film lovers.

Folk roots and housewarming

On May 9, the Arács Folk House throws open its doors: opening at 15:00 on Lóczy Lajos Street 101, followed by a 16:00 talk by Dr. Emőke S. Lackovits titled Boldogasszony ágya. Tarnai Katalin leads an interactive session, with the Balatonfüred Folk Dance Ensemble performing.

Engines, sails, and a peloton flash

Polish your chrome for the Balatonfüred Concours d’Elegance, May 15–17, as vintage beauties parade by the lake. The Sailing Season-Opening Ceremony and Regatta fires up on May 16. On May 17 around 14:26, the Tour de Hongrie peloton blitzes Balatonfüred along Route 71, through the Tesco roundabout toward Fürdő Street, then out toward Balatonszőlős. Spot them safely and expect brief traffic holds.

Eat, drink, cruise, repeat

Boat trips keep returning in weekly blocks across May and June, with special treats like the Balaton Fish and Wine Festival, May 22–25, serving lake classics and vintages. Kids rule again on Children’s Day Weekend, May 30–June 1, and a Children’s Day sightseeing cruise on May 31 makes memories on deck.

June warms up with festivals

June brings Pilates Fest (June 6–7), more weekend boat trips, and the play Szegény gazdagok at the Congress Center on June 7 with tickets 7,500–7,900 HUF (20.8–21.9 USD). The Book-Wine-Jazz Festival (Könyv–Bor–Jazz) pairs books, wine, and music June 11–14. The Hungarian Motion Picture Festival lands June 18–20. On June 20, stand-up stars András Péter Kovács and Eszter Ráskó hit the stage at the Balaton Leisure and Conference Center, tickets 8,190 HUF (22.7 USD). The Balatonfüred International Guitar Festival runs June 20–27. Heritage tours include a “Füred Rabbi” synagogue walkthrough and city stroll with an authentic guide on June 27.

July: comedy storm, classics, and big swims

Organ concerts headline on July 1 with Gergely Rákász Plays Mozart at the Lutheran Church, 5,990 HUF (16.6 USD). July 4 unlocks two guided “Túrajó” adventures: From Tree to Forest and Füred Bike Adventure, each 3,900 HUF (10.8 USD). The first Hungarian International Klezmer Festival arrives July 10–12. The Allianz Bay Crossing and SUP Challenge plunges into the lake on July 18. Theater lovers get Hyppolit, the Butler (Hyppolit, a lakáj) on July 14 at the Open-Air Stage, 5,900 HUF (16.1 USD).

Dumafüred turns up the laughter

From July 17–26, Dumafüred 2026 takes over the Balaton Leisure and Conference Center with a powerhouse lineup and prices from 7,690 to 10,490 HUF (21.3–29.1 USD). Highlights: Duma Jam with László Hadházi, András Péter Kovács, Gergely Litkai (July 17 and 24); I Don’t Love You by István Dombóvári (July 17); multiple All Stars nights (July 18 and 25) featuring Dombóvári, Zoltán Kőhalmi, Eszter Ráskó, and more; Hadházi’s The Right of the Last Night on July 18; Dogs on July 25; and recurring solo hours from András Péter Kovács (In Time) on July 19 and 26, Kőhalmi’s new show on July 19, Ráskó’s Satan’s Tango on July 20, Hadházi’s The Brain of the World on July 20 and 26, László Lakatos’s I’ve Arrived on July 21, and Duma Aktuál on July 21. Meanwhile, the Anna Festival runs July 21–26, crescendoing with the 201st Anna Ball on July 25, flanked by the White Ribbon – Szabolcs Izsák Memorial Regatta the same day.

Sails, wine, tributes: August calls

The 58th Raiffeisen Blue Ribbon (Kékszalag) Grand Prix spans July 30–August 1, then the Hungarian Sailing Federation’s Big Boat Championships follow August 6–9. Balatonfüred Wine Weeks pour from August 7–30, with guided “Füred Rabbi” city walks recurring August 7. The family favorite The Jungle Book plays the Open-Air Stage August 11, 8,500 HUF (23.2 USD). On August 15, Attila Kökény & Viktor Rakonczai bring I See You Again… (Újra látlak…) to the Balaton Leisure and Conference Center Open-Air Stage, 16,990 HUF (46.3 USD). Tribute energy spikes through the month with Crazy Little Queen and Best of Hungaria – Budapest Rock ’n’ Roll Band among late-summer crowd-pleasers.
